Osteoporosis causes decreased bone density, increasing fracture risk for millions. This article details bone health, osteoporosis detection, and prevention strategies, highlighting various bone densitometry techniques.

Area of Science:

  • Orthopedics
  • Radiology
  • Gerontology

Background:

  • Osteoporosis is a significant health issue characterized by reduced bone density.
  • It affects 24 million Americans, leading to a higher incidence of fractures.
  • Understanding bone anatomy and physiology is crucial for addressing osteoporosis.

Purpose of the Study:

  • To provide a comprehensive overview of osteoporosis.
  • To discuss methods for detecting, treating, and preventing osteoporosis.
  • To emphasize various bone densitometry techniques.

Main Methods:

  • Review of bone anatomy and physiology.
  • Description of osteoporosis detection methods.
  • Explanation of osteoporosis treatment and prevention strategies.
